If a sequence of values follows a pattern ofmultiplying a fixed amount (not zero) times each term to arrive at the following term, it is referred to as a geometric sequence.   The number multiplied each time is constant (always the same).The fixed amount multiplied is called the common ratio, r, referring to the fact that the ratio (fraction) of the second term to the first term yields this common multiple.  To find the common ratio, divide the second term by the first term.

Page 14: MICROLESSON by Ana Mae Bristol of X-Ruby

Notice the non-linear nature of the scatter plot of the terms of a geometric sequence.  The domain consists of the counting numbers 1, 2, 3, 4, ... and the range consists of the terms of the sequence.  While the x value increases by a constant value of one, the y value increases by multiples of twoEXAMPLE:5, 10, 20, 40, ...

r = 2

FORMULA:

multiply each term by 2 to arrive at the next termor...divide a2 by a1 to find the common ratio, 2.

A mine worker discovers an ore sample containing 500 mg of

radioactive material.  It is discovered that the radioactive material has a

half life of 1 day.  Find the amount of radioactive material in the sample at

the beginning of the 7th day.

Page 17: MICROLESSON by Ana Mae Bristol of X-Ruby

500 mg of ore.  Half life of one day means that half of the amount remains after 1 day.

Begin of day 1500 mg

Begin of day 2250 mg

Begin of day 3125 mg …..

End of day 1250 mg

End of day 2125 mg

End of day 362.5 mg

…..

Page 18: MICROLESSON by Ana Mae Bristol of X-Ruby

Decide to either work with the "beginning" of each day, or the "end" of each day, as each can yield the answer.  Only the starting value and number of terms will differ.  We will use "beginning":
